We are recruiting! We are looking for a dedicated Sessional Worker to support our Session Leaders in running our frontline activities across the city. This is an exciting role covering several aspects of Kidz Klub’s work alongside the children, their families and communities. The role involves large and small scale Kidz Klub sessions, home visiting, supporting the team in prep based at the office and various children’s and community engagement activities.
Our Session Team Member roles are an opportunity to make a lasting impact upon children’s lives and to do this alongside a passionate team who will cheer you on and develop you. We are looking for committed, compassionate Christians who are passionate about reaching unreached children, inner city mission and cheering children on to be our community changers and nation shakers.

KidzKlub Leeds is a registered Charity (1194238) working with 4-11 year olds in inner city areas. We have been running for 25 years. Our vision is to work together with congregations and partners across the city to reach out to see lasting transformation, through the love of God, for the unreached most marginalised and vulnerable children, their families and communities of Leeds.
